wdjh.net
当前位置:首页 >> 什么是JS跨域访问 >>

什么是JS跨域访问

ajax或者iframe指向的地址中,二级域名、端口、协议必须与主页面完全相同,否则就算跨域 比如 a.baidu.com访问b.baidu.com 是跨域; a.baidu.com:8080访问a.baidu.com:80 是跨域; http://a.baidu.com访问https://a.baidu.com 是跨域 ajax跨域,...

广义跨域就是指跨域访问,简单来说就是 A 网站的 javascript 代码试图访问 B 网站,包括提交内容和获取内容。由于安全原因,跨域访问是被各大浏览器所默认禁止的。 当一个域与其他域建立了信任关系后,2个域之间不但可以按需要相互进行管理,还...

通俗就是 你自己的网站请求别人别人网站上的数据。 跨域 方法有好多 后台可以跨域 script 标签可以跨域 jsonp 可以跨域 多度娘

三种方法实现js跨域访问 1.基于iframe实现跨域 基于iframe实现的跨域要求两个域具有aa.xx.com,bb.xx.com这种特点,也就是两个页面必须属于一个基础域(例如都是xxx.com,或是xxx.com.cn),使用同一协议(例如都是 http)和同一端口(例如都是80...

这是包含iframe的html代码 var str = "我是iframe外部的"; 这是iframeIn.html的代码 function sub() { alert(top.window.str); } 关键得看你iframe里的网页和所要调用的网页是什么关系

启用代理服务

出于安全考虑,防止js脚本随意调用其他网站的资源(比如类似网页小偷这样的行为)

个人以为是为了安全考虑,比如网站有用ajax提交表单、获取数据,如果js可以跨越访问,岂不是所以人都可以对你的网站进行数据提交和数据请求了吗???

因为js是明文显示的,里面的字符都是可以直接被用户看见的,所以很不安全的

前端web开发html避免js的跨域访问的方法是后台服务端做域配置兼容处理。 1、在server端请求过滤的时候加入以下控制: Access-Control-Allow-Origin这个属性配置成*就表示接受任何域过来的请求 2.ajax中请求如下: $.ajax({ xhrFields: { withCre...

网站首页 | 网站地图
All rights reserved Powered by www.wdjh.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com